Short selling refers to selling a security that the investor does not currently own, with the intention of buying it back later at a lower price to profit from the decline in value. The Arbitrage Pricing Theory (APT) assumes that investors can take both long and short positions to exploit pricing inefficiencies. This is fundamental for arbitrage opportunities under APT.
If a company's Economic Value Added is negative, this means that:
Economic Value Added (EVA) is a measure of a company's financial performance based on residual wealth, calculated by deducting the cost of capital from its net operating profit after taxes (NOPAT). A negative EVA indicates that the company is not generating returns above its cost of capital, meaning it is destroying shareholder value rather than creating it.

An uncovered dividend payment occurs when a company pays dividends despite having insufficient earnings to cover the payment. This typically indicates that the dividend is being paid from reserves or through borrowing, which may raise concerns about the company's financial sustainability.

A manufacturing company has increased its level of output to the point where marginal costs start to exceed average total costs. What does this indicate?
When marginal costs exceed average total costs, it signals diminishing returns to scale and indicates that the firm is operating beyond its optimal capacity. This suggests that productive capacity is constrained, and producing additional units is becoming increasingly costly.
An economy with two consecutive quarters of negative growth is considered to be in what phase of an economic cycle?
An economy is officially considered to be in a recession when it experiences two consecutive quarters of negative GDP growth. This is a standard definition used by economists and policymakers to identify the contraction phase of the economic cycle.

Offshore foundations are often used as alternatives to trusts, particularly in civil law jurisdictions where the concept of a trust may not be legally recognized. Like trusts, offshore foundations can be used for asset protection, estate planning, and wealth management, but they have a different legal structure and are typically governed by a charter and regulations.
